What Is a Detached Shop?
A detached shop is a standalone structure built on your property specifically for hands-on work. It is designed to give you a functional, organized workspace without taking up space inside your home or garage.
Shops are commonly used for woodworking, automotive projects, welding, fabrication, small business operations, and hobby work. In Northwest Arkansas, a custom-built shop gives you the layout, power, and space to actually work the way you need to.

Materials & Finishes
Concrete Foundation Systems
A concrete slab provides a flat, load-bearing surface that supports heavy equipment, vehicles, and foot traffic over time.
Wood Framing Systems
Wood framing gives the structure its shape and allows for flexible interior layouts based on your work zones and storage needs.
Metal Roofing Systems
Metal roofing handles Northwest Arkansas weather well and requires minimal maintenance over the life of the structure.
Insulation Systems
Insulation keeps the shop comfortable year-round and protects tools and materials from temperature extremes.
Electrical and Lighting Systems
We can plan for proper electrical capacity and lighting to support power tools, welders, compressors, and other equipment your work requires.
Exterior Finishes (Siding, Metal Panel, Brick, Stone)
Exterior finishes protect the structure and can be matched to your home or designed for a more industrial look depending on your preference.
Oversized Doors and Access PointsWe include doors sized for your equipment, whether that means standard entry doors, oversized roll-up doors, or wide bay openings for vehicles and machinery.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is a detached shop?
A detached shop is a standalone structure built on your property for hands-on work. It is separate from your home and designed specifically around your trade, hobby, or business needs rather than general storage.
What can I use a detached shop for?
Common uses include woodworking, automotive work, welding, fabrication, hobby projects, and home business operations. We design the layout and utility access based on exactly how you plan to use it.
